Born a Shadow is where flamenco dance meets the great female creators of the Spanish Golden Age. It’s about flamenco dancing to the lines of the classic female authors of the 16th and 17th centuries and doing it so in feminine plural.
Four imaginary letters written at different times and places are spinning the dialogue among the voices of four female artists: Teresa de Jesús, María de Zayas, María Calderon and Sor Juana Inés de la Cruz. Through dance, music and words, we discover their experiences, concerns, creations and secrets in order to find the ties which bind them: loneliness as the price to pay for courage, the labyrinth of love and the painful quest for freedom.
